Story summary
- A groundbreaking international study reveals a troubling connection between ultraprocessed foods (UPFs) and a heightened risk of premature death, especially in Canada, where these foods make up 44% of daily caloric intake. The findings emphasize the urgent need for governments to overhaul food systems and dietary guidelines to protect public health and save lives.
